Loving God With All Your Mind by Elizabeth George was written in 1994 becoming a bestseller with an updated and expanded version published in 2005.
We were in our second pastorate and I needed a book to study for our women's group. With three children ages 7, 6, and 3 and a busy pastorate, I needed to be renewed, transformed and encouraged in my thinking and how I approached God's Word. I picked up the book read it in a few days, couldn't put it down, and knew this was the book I was looking for to lead the women of our church.

Mrs. George uses six key scriptural passages to help train our thoughts:
Chapter Titles include

--Philippians 4:8 Train Your Thoughts
--Matthew 6:34 Winning Over Worry
--Philippians 3:13-14 Pressing For The Prize
--Romans 8:28 Counting on God's Goodness
--Jeremiah 29:11 Living Out God's Plan
--Romans 11:33 Accepting The Unacceptable


She begins her introduction with an invitation to a changed life by incorporating God's Word into our lives on a daily basis. His Word is the only way true change takes place-renewing our minds by the eternal unchanging Word of God.
